Output 1dd08043468fc4c09417fa4d805ba54366b76871fe5d69b0dd41f68bf4debf83:1

value
1973
script pubkey
OP_0 OP_PUSHBYTES_20 515fcda751dd044b044f640a0ceb1bc10621d43a
address
tb1q290umf63m5zykpz0vs9qe6cmcyrzr4p68cj7nd
transaction
1dd08043468fc4c09417fa4d805ba54366b76871fe5d69b0dd41f68bf4debf83
confirmations
65096
spent
true